During the second trial of the shooting of deaths at Ersboda, it is about continuing hearings with the victims. Among other things, the person who received life-threatening injuries after being shot in the back has been interrogated. He still suffers from the suites after the shooting.

- I'm fucking bad. I'm paranoid, looking left and right all the time. It's completely different from the life I had before.

When he receives questions from the prosecutor about other persons who have been at the crime scene, he answers categorically:

- I can't tell you, I'm afraid of my safety, I've already been shot.

He confirms that he, along with the murdered and the two other victims, went to Ersboda that evening and met with four others, whom he did not want to name. Then 10-15 people suddenly appear.

- I hear gunshots and I see XX lying on the ground. Then I hear more shots and I meet in the back. It burns and after a while the body begins to give way. I get short of breath and have to lie down.

He says that after the hospital stay, it has taken a long time to be physically restored and that he continues to feel very bad about the 19-year-old's death.

- He was like a brother to me, we socialized every day. It's a pity he doesn't exist. It has taken me hard that he no longer lives, it has taken a hard time on my mental health.

When asked if he had previously met the suspected 30-year-old who is facing him in court, he says they met, but after the shooting. He didn't want to go into what they were talking about.

In the afternoon, the suspected 30-year-old was also heard.
